Re: [Gnumed-devel] Re: Billing revisited

From: Jim Busser
Subject: Re: [Gnumed-devel] Re: Billing revisited
Date: Sat, 30 May 2009 21:35:43 -0700

On 30-May-09, at 9:24 AM, Karsten Hilbert wrote:

Can you comment on the current fields directly so I'm sure
what's what ?

Before I do, permit me to run the following past the group.

Is it desirable that the GNUmed billing table carry sufficient information to support printing an invoice directly from GNUmed?

A use case could be made for this, if one would combine two considerations:

1. raw billings would still need to be approved before being issued, but this is similar to the way labs need to be acknowledged, and so the code base from the test results widget might allow a function like "approve all" or "approve selected" among the billable items of the patient currently being viewed. Any invoicing that would be done directly from inside GNUmed has no ambition at present to do more than manual billable item editing and invoice printing for one in- focus patient at a time

2. printing could then be done through a method similar to how basic medications could be printed

Depending if the answer to the above is "yes" then some fields will be needed in the bill_items table to supplement the minimal fields which could otherwise hold additional required information inside a field column "data_formatted" for transfer to an external billing system.

